Diesel Autoflowering by Zativo
Ruderalis × Diesel
Diesel Autoflowering by Zativo is a sativa-dominant hybrid strain known for its rapid autoflowering trait, blending traditional Diesel genetics with ruderalis. It offers a potent THC content and a complex sensory profile, making it a popular choice for both experienced growers and consumers.
Appearance
Diesel Autoflowering by Zativo typically presents dense buds coated in a generous layer of trichomes, indicating high resin production. The flowers display a color palette of deep greens, often accented with purple hues and vibrant orange pistils, reflecting genetic stability and cultivation influences.
The structure of the buds is meticulously formed, with robust, serrated leaves that hint at its indica and sativa heritage. This compact bud formation contributes to its visual appeal and suggests a good potential for yield.
Aroma & Flavor
The aroma of Diesel Autoflowering is characterized by a bold, diesel-like scent reminiscent of high-octane fuel, complemented by subtle herbal undertones. This pungency is often attributed to terpenes like caryophyllene and limonene, creating an invigorating fragrance with fresh, citrusy notes.
Its flavor profile mirrors the aroma, featuring a primary taste of diesel fuel blended with bright citrus notes, including lemon and grapefruit. A deep, earthy base provides balance, resulting in a complex taste that is both sharp and smooth, with tangy aftertastes.
Effects
Users often report a cerebral stimulation characteristic of sativa-dominant strains, leading to an uplifting and energetic experience. This is balanced with a sense of relaxation, providing a well-rounded effect that can be both mentally engaging and physically soothing.
Terpenes & Cannabinoids
Laboratory analyses indicate that Diesel Autoflowering by Zativo consistently contains THC levels ranging from 18% to 22%. The strain also features a presence of other cannabinoids, including a low percentage of CBD and some CBG, contributing to its overall profile.
Key terpenes identified include Myrcene, Limonene, and Caryophyllene. These compounds are believed to contribute to the strain's distinct diesel, citrus, and earthy aromatic and flavor notes, as well as its reported effects.
Growing
Diesel Autoflowering is an autoflowering strain, meaning it transitions from vegetative growth to flowering automatically, independent of light cycles. This trait, inherited from ruderalis genetics, contributes to its resilience and faster harvest times compared to photoperiod varieties.
The strain is noted for its robust structure and potential for significant yields, with reported indoor yields of up to 450 grams per square meter. Its autoflowering nature generally makes it more accessible for growers seeking quicker turnaround times and lower maintenance.
Origins & Lineage
Diesel Autoflowering by Zativo is a hybrid strain resulting from the crossbreeding of traditional Diesel genetics with ruderalis. This hybridization introduced the autoflowering trait, while preserving the potent effects and distinctive aromatic profile associated with the original Diesel lineage.
The genetic makeup combines ruderalis, indica, and sativa traits. The ruderalis component provides the autoflowering characteristic and resilience, while indica genetics contribute to structure and sedative qualities, and sativa genetics offer cerebral stimulation.
